Frequently Asked Questions

Should I use PPP-adjusted pricing or direct currency conversion?+
For B2B SaaS, PPP-adjusted pricing typically performs better in emerging markets. Direct conversion makes prices unaffordable in lower-income countries and leaves money on the table in high-income ones. Start with PPP data from the World Bank, then adjust based on competitive pricing in each market and your own conversion data.
How often should I update FX rates for pricing?+
Most SaaS companies update published prices quarterly or semi-annually, not in real-time. Customers expect price stability. Lock in rates at the start of each quarter and absorb minor fluctuations. Only adjust mid-quarter if a currency moves more than 10-15% against your base currency.
Should prices be tax-inclusive or tax-exclusive?+
This depends on the market and your customer segment. B2C products in the EU must display tax-inclusive prices by law. B2B products typically show tax-exclusive prices because business buyers reclaim VAT. For B2B SaaS, show tax-exclusive prices with a note that taxes will be calculated at checkout.
How do I handle refunds in a different currency?+
The safest approach is to refund in the original transaction currency at the original exchange rate. This avoids FX gain/loss disputes with customers. Document this policy in your terms of service and make sure your payment processor supports same-currency refunds. ---
